Wind Crest Named Best Retirement Community in Highlands Ranch

July 1, 2019

Community recognized by readers of Colorado Community Media newspapers

Highlands Ranch, Co. – July 1, 2019 – Wind Crest, a continuing care retirement community developed and managed by Erickson Living, was named Best Retirement Community, Best Assisted Living and Best Memory Care in the 2019 Best of the Best contest, presented by Colorado Community Media.

For more than 20 years, Colorado Community Media, publisher of the Highlands Ranch Herald and 20 other local community papers, has held its annual Best of the Best contest, which is 100 percent comprised of reader nominations and votes. The business that accumulates the most votes in its category over the six-week voting period is declared the winner in that category and receives the "Best of the Best" designation.

Wind Crest is a not-for-profit continuing care retirement community located on a scenic 84-acre campus in Douglas County. The community is governed by its own board of directors affiliated with National Senior Campuses, who provide independent financial and operational oversight of the community. Its 1,300 residents are served by a total workforce of more than 600 full and part-time employees.

"Being recognized as the Best Retirement Community, Assisted Living and Memory Care in Highlands Ranch is a testament to the engaged lifestyle that our residents enjoy," said Craig Erickson, Executive Director. "We strive to create a community that embraces a culture of caring while providing convenient amenities and services to help seniors make the most of their retirement."

At Wind Crest, residents enjoy maintenance-free living in comfortable, stylish apartment homes. Amenities include an indoor pool, three fitness centers and five on-campus restaurants to choose from. If independent living residents ever require assisted living or additional care, they are able to transition to the community's continuing care neighborhood, which was named a "Best Nursing Home" by U.S. News & Report last year.
